Click for more detail... I was first licensed in 1978 in Alaska as WL7ADU, then quickly became KL7DN. I got my Extra ticket around 1985 and my vanity call, K1KU, in 1998. I was the band director in Chugiak, Alaska at Chugiak Jr/Sr High School from 1964 to 1983. My wife Marion and I retired to the bucolic village of Putney, Vermont in 1983 where we still reside. My main Ham radio interest is chasing DX and contesting but I'm also actively involved in the VT RACES program and take part in 4-5 drills annually. My YL, Marion, and I love to travel. We were in Japan in August of 2002 and visit Alaska every other year. We'll did two cruises in 2005, one of them being the QCWA convention cruise from Seward, Alaska to Vancouver, BC. We'll did a Norwegian Cruise Lines cruise in HI in January of 2007. I belong to the Yankee Clipper Contest Club and am a volunteer worker for the W1 Incoming QSL Bureau. I'm also the Secretary/Treasurer for the West River Radio Club and organize that club's Field Day effort.
